Job Description

The Customer Experience Program Manager will lead the development and execution of strategic transformation initiatives aimed at driving a customer-obsessed culture transformation in GSC NAM.

What will you do?
  • Drive process excellence, standard work, and governance in managing key strategic customer experience programs for GSC NAM.
  • Understand current state and develop process to deploy critical initiatives with clear KPIs
  • Define and implement project plans with clear timelines and milestones working with key business partners
  • Independently lead projects, scoping the project & work streams with a deep understanding of inter-dependencies with key stakeholders and other functions
  • Collaborate effectively with the various functional teams to determine priorities and agree solutions
  • Produce timely, detailed summaries high level reports
  • Implement governance model to ensure stakeholder alignment between the customer experience organization and operations, line of business, and global CX teams
What skills and capabilities will make you successful?
  • Ability to synthesize complex information into simple narratives with actionable insights.
  • Project management certification preferred
  • Comfortable working in a fast-paced, ambiguous environment.
  • Leads with influence, works well with cross-functional teams
  • Strategic thinking and vision.
  • Travel up to 30%
What's in it for you?
  • Schneider Electric offers a robust benefits package to support our employees such as flexible work arrangements, paid family leave, 401(k)+ match, and more.
Who will you report to?
  • Customer Experience Transformation Director

What qualifications will make you successful for this role?
  • BS degree required; MBA, Master's in project management or other related experience
  • Experience with project management tools or metric tracking/reporting tools preferred
  • Six-sigma training on continuous improvement is preferred
  • Experience in process mapping, process development, and standard work creation preferred
